Big Data, Business Trends, and Networking Highlight MAPPS 2013 Winter Conference Program

MAPPS, the national association of private sector geospatial firms, has announced a program providing first-class business, technical education, and market opportunities for its annual Winter Conference, to be held January 27-31, 2013 at the Trump International Resort in Sunny Isles (Miami) Beach, Florida.

COM.Geo 2012: Oracle to Present Keynote “Big Data and Advanced Spatial Analytics”

Dr. Xavier Lopez, Director of Spatial and Semantic Technologies, Oracle, will deliver a keynote “Big Data and Advanced Spatial Analytics” at COM.Geo 2012 conference which will be held on July 1-3, Washington, DC.

COM.Geo & GWU to Present a Keynote “On Clusterization in ‘Big Data’ Streams” at COM.Geo 2012

Dr. Simon Y. Berkovich , Professor of Engineering and Applied Science, The George Washington University, and Senior Advisor in COM.Geo Advisory Board, will deliver a keynote “On Clusterization in ‘Big Data’ Streams” at COM.Geo 2012 conference which will be held on July 1-3, Washington, DC.
